Toyota to Name Press as a Director

Toyota to name first foreign director:

Toyota Motor Corp., seeking to add an international flavor to its management, will appoint a foreign national to its board of directors for the first time, sources said Tuesday.

The promotion of Press, 60, who also serves as Toyota’s managing officer, will be voted on at a shareholders meeting in June, the sources said.

But currently, all 25 board members of the parent company are Japanese. Only four of the 49 managing officers in charge of conducting operations under the directors are non-Japanese, including Press.

He became president of Toyota Motor North America Inc. in May 2006, and has since been in charge of directing Toyota’s North American operations.

Update:
Toyota names US head as first foreign director:

Toyota Motor Corp. Thursday named the head of its fast-growing North American operations as its first foreign director, reflecting the expanding global reach of Japan’s largest automaker.

American Jim Press, 60, who has steered Toyota through a phase of rapid expansion in the world’s largest auto market, will join the board along with eight new Japanese directors, subject to shareholder approval in June.
